Position Summary:
The Director, Infrastructure & Technology Services role specializes in proactively prioritizing, monitoring and continually improving operational aspects of Technology services including Infrastructure, Operations, Security and Data Management. This position is responsible for global operations of the companys technical infrastructure and performance and guides an agile infrastructure to meet evolving short and long-term business goals and attain established IT service level agreements for the user community within the organization. Additionally, it establishes and oversees the governance and coordination of Master Data Management throughout the enterprise.
